Save on Health Care Costs with Aetna's Price Estimator
Aetna
(NYSE: AET) is improving health care transparency and helping people in
Iowa and Nebraska save money by launching its award-winning Member
Payment Estimator. The Member Payment Estimator provides a more
complete, personalized picture of the costs involved with health care.
Available online or through Aetna's mobile app, the Member Payment
Estimator provides real-time out-of-pocket cost estimates and cost
comparisons for more than 650 commonly used, non-emergency in-network
health services including traditional or C-section births,
colonoscopies, MRIs and CT scans. The tool for Aetna members displays up
to 10 cost estimates at a time for a selected procedure in a geographic
area, which can help make members more aware of the cost differences
among different health care providers.
Aetna's estimates are derived from actual claims for a procedure and
provider, and then calculated to include information based on the
member's actual benefit plan, such as their deductible, copayments and
Aetna's negotiated rates. The tool also includes data on out-of-network
providers.
According to Kaiser Family Foundation's 2012 Health Tracking Poll, about
58 percent of households put off care because of costs. Aetna's tool
gives members an idea o costs ahead of time helping to eliminate
surprise bills or bills that are higher than expected. For example, a
quick search for a complete shoulder x-ray on the Member Payment
Estimator reveals costs of $552.48 at Provider A, $210.85 at Provider B
and $46.85 at Provider C in Des Moines. In Omaha the same complete
shoulder x-ray costs $297.63 at Provider A, $404.37 at Provider B and
$38.63 at Provider C.
"Unlike a television or car, the cost of a given health care procedure
can vary widely between health facilities or doctors and from one region
to another," Dale Mackel, president of Aetna's Iowa and Nebraska
operations, explained. "In our experience, Aetna members saved an
average of $170 in out-of-pocket costs for 34 common procedures by using
the payment estimator."
In 2014 members accessed the Member Payment Estimator 1,603,311 times,
an average of 133,609 hits per month. This was a 23 percent increase in
hits from the previous year. There have been more than 6.3 million hits
since current form of the tool was launched in 2010. The roll-out to
Iowa and Nebraska is a reflection of Aetna's growing presence in those
states and the continuing integration of Aetna's capabilities with
Coventry products.
When Aetna launched its price transparency effort in 2005, it was the
first national health insurer to provide members with the actual,
negotiated rates the company pays to participating network physicians
for common services and procedures.
